Anise is also known as Sweet Cumin or Aniseseed.

Store in a cool, dry, dark place away from heat and moisture. Ground anise will keep it's flavor for up to 6 months. Seeds will keep for up to 2 or 3 years.

Available in whole seeds, ground or as an oil. For the best flavor, buy the whole seeds and grind in a spice grinder.

Anise has been used for thousands of years as a flavoring and even as a form of currency.

Anise seeds come a plant native to southern Europe and northern Africa. Anise is a spice with a sweet licorice flavor. Powdered seed and oil of anise are widely used in baking cookies, pastries, rye bread and cakes.
Anise
Used whole, anise seeds add a distinctive flavor to sausage, spaghetti and pizza sauces, stews, vegetable dishes, and in pickling. Anise is also good with fish and shellfish, and vegetable dishes.
